NEW BERN, N.C. (WITN) - The Eastern North Carolina chapter of the Alzheimer’s Association held its annual Walk to End Alzheimer’s event in New Bern.
Over 300 people attended and honored those impacted by Alzheimer’s with a promise garden ceremony. Walkers carried flowers of various colors representing their personal connections to the disease.
Actor Rob Morgan served as the host of today’s event.
$56,000 has been raised so far. Money raised at Saturday’s walk funds research, risk reduction, and early detection, and provides quality care and support for all impacted by alzheimer’s and other dementias.
